Vibration monitoring is simply a way of monitoring the condition of a rotating machine such as a HVAC unit, it has been around since the 70’s and is recognized throughout the world as the most versatile technology for determining the mechanical condition of a rotating machine. It is used primarily on rotating plant to detect common problems such as misalignment, bearing wear, resonances and broken or loose parts which can be key indicators of the state of a particular machine.

CNC (Computer Numerical Controlled) engraving machines are high speed and precision-designed for machining and industrial engraving of metals, plastics, aluminum, graphite, ceramics and almost any non-ferrous material. They can be as simple as a home-made drilling machine for drilling a series of holes or a large complex unit with various tools and tables.

After the fire in the channel tunnel in 2008 the cleanup operation was massive. Each and every piece of equipment was stretched to the limit, and some beyond. One of the service and maintenance train modules the “Drain Cleaning Rig” was used over and above its intended design and by 2009 had suffered the consequences and became inoperable.
